Transaction 73ec32cd4e2cab423a2a7dc761dca66ef5a48ca2cbe408dd2a98d32fcf22c92e
1 Input
1 Output
-
73ec32cd4e2cab423a2a7dc761dca66ef5a48ca2cbe408dd2a98d32fcf22c92e:0
- value
- 20313
- script pubkey
- OP_0 OP_PUSHBYTES_20 24608bd1f98237ac05b69bba04cbc41f4691afdf
- address
- bc1qy3sgh50esgm6cpdknwaqfj7yrarfrt7ld55968